Sebastian the Ibis - Wikipedia
Sebastian the Ibis is the mascot for the Miami Hurricanes of University of Miami. He is an anthropomorphic white ibis with a Miami Hurricanes football jersey, number 0. [1]

Miami Hurricanes’ Sebastian: Story behind UM’s mascot - Miami Herald
Sep 16, 2022 · In 1959, Sebastian the Ibis became UM’s official mascot. The folklore surrounding the bird is also fitting for a South Florida university known as the “Miami Hurricanes.”
Sebastian the Ibis - people.miami.edu
The current costume dates from 1984. The ibis was originally named "Icky", but was then renamed after San Sebastian Hall (where Stormont was a resident), which became a university dormitory in 1939. The building, now an apartment building, still stands at the intersection of LeJeune Road and University Drive in Coral Gables.
